alright as I was backing my celica outta my garage I heard like a crank sound? as I was slowing easing off my brake pedal, then as I kept pulling out I hear a scraping noises like my car was dragging something from underneath, at first I thought I didnt let go of my ebrake but it was already down, and then I put my to a complete stop and shut of the engine, got out of the car and looked around but my car wasnt scraping anything...kinda figured it was the brakes? I just washed it two days ago and i havent driven it since...so what do you guys think it could be, this is the first time this has ever happened since iv bout it in 2000, oh yah its a 00gtauto...any help would be appreciated

New pads or shoes is possible. But if you just washed it could have been the rush on the rotors making that sound. A few stops with get the rust off and it sould stop making that noise.
Take her for a spin and see if a few stops don't fix it. If not it may be time for new pads.

It's either a problem with your brakes, or one of your wheels isn't on securely.
I forgot to torque down one of my lugs once, and heard the same noise while driving. Tightened the lug down, and the noise ceased.
